ALL-STARS PLAY SATURDAY: The inaugural Gillette D-League All-Star Game in association with 24 Hour Fitness is scheduled for Saturday Feb. 17 on Center Court at NBA All-Star Jam Session at the Mandalay Bay Resort and Casino. Tip off is scheduled for 2 p.m. PT, immediately following the practices for the NBA All-Stars. The game will air live on NBA TV. Click on D-LEAGUE.com for more details.
DOZEN FOR SATURDAY: Due to three games on the D-League schedule on Friday, a dozen of the 20 D-League All-Stars are not scheduled to arrive in Las Vegas until Saturday morning, the day of the game.
SAY HI TO ELTON: Sioux Falls forward and All-Star Stephen Graham will be part of a group of players from the D-League, WNBA and NBA to introduce singing legend Elton John at a Friday night concert in Las Vegas.
WILL AND DIJON: Tune in to the NBA Channel on SIRIUS Satellite Radio on Friday at 8 p.m. ET to hear Tulsa guard Will Conroy and Albuquerque forward Dijon Thompson's thoughts about their trip to the D-League All-Star Game, which will also air live on the SIRIUS NBA Channel.
AT THE HALF: A celebrity three-point contest highlights the halftime festivities of the Gillette D-League All-Star Game in association with 24 Hour Fitness on Saturday. Participating are James Denton (Desperate Housewives), Keith Robinson (Dreamgirls), Idris Elba (The Wire) and Nelly (Grillz).
AGER RECALLED: The Dallas Mavericks recalled guard Maurice Ager from the Fort Worth Flyers on Wednesday. A first-round selection by the Mavs in the 2006 NBA Draft, Ager has played in nine games for the Flyers, averaging 14.0 points, 2.8 rebounds and 3.0 assists per game.
